The Book of Drinks

36/25. Chapter:

The prohibition of eating two dates etc., at a time when eating with a group, except with the permission of one's companions

Sahih Muslim

وَحَدَّثَنَاهُ عُبَيْدُ اللَّهِ بْنُ مُعَاذٍ، حَدَّثَنَا أَبِي ح، وَحَدَّثَنَا مُحَمَّدُ بْنُ بَشَّارٍ، حَدَّثَنَا عَبْدُ، الرَّحْمَنِ بْنُ مَهْدِيٍّ كِلاَهُمَا عَنْ شُعْبَةَ، بِهَذَا الإِسْنَادِ وَلَيْسَ فِي حَدِيثِهِمَا قَوْلُ شُعْبَةَ وَلاَ قَوْلُهُ وَقَدْ كَانَ أَصَابَ النَّاسَ يَوْمَئِذٍ جَهْدٌ ‏.‏

This hadith has been reported on the authority of Shu'ba with the same chain of transmitters but these words of his (are not found): " The people were hard pressed because of the famine during those days."

Reference : Sahih Muslim 2045bIn-book reference : Book 36, Hadith 208USC-MSA web (English) reference : Book 23, Hadith 5076
